Resumen:
Environmental conditions and nutritional status of the medium influence S. meliloti biofilm formation (Rinaudi et al., 2006). Adhesion of bacteria to different surfaces and between bacteria could be modulated according to environmental changes by regulation of the exopolysaccharide (EPS) synthesis. The promoter of the mucR EPS-regulatory gene was amplified and cloned upstream the lacZ reporter gene and the expression of the mucR-lacZ fusion was analysed under different media conditions. As expected, we observed that the expression of the mucR promoter was low in rich media but induced in a minimal media, which favours EPS production and biofilm formation. We found that the activity of the mucR promoter correlate with some of the conditions that stimulate biofilm formation. In fact, the presence of 0.3 M sucrose, 0.015 M NaCl  and 25 mM phosphate to the minimal medium had a positive effect on the mucR promoter activity. However,  no induction was observed in the presence of 7 mM calcium, which was previously observed that stimulate biofilm formation. Our data suggest that mucR dependent processes modulate biofilm formation, possibly through regulation of EPS production.
